Max Verstappen has claimed the top spot in the first and only practice session of the weekend for the 2023 Austrian Grand Prix.
The Red Bull driver finished ahead of Carlos Sainz and Charles Leclerc at the Red Bull Ring, as he found the 1:05’s with his final lap of the session,.
As this was the team's only practice session of The Weeknd, the majority of the drivers flew out of the pits and onto the circuit as the light turned green, however, that wasn’t the case for Williams.
The British team didn’t leave the pits within the first 20 minutes of FP1 but when they did come out onto the track, Alex Albon was able to maximise the soft tyres, placing as high as fifth during the hour.
With constant running occurring, teams were running different methods in order to collect key data to aid their set-ups for the weekend ahead.

Hamilton stronger than teammate in FP1

Lewis Hamilton had a strong session, holding the top spot for a large majority of the hour before teams switched to soft tyres to end the session and the real pace of Red Bull and Verstappen was on show.
As for his teammate George Russell, the Brit struggled to get out of the top 10 for a large period of time but ended up finishing in ninth, just under a second behind the Dutchman, and one place behind Fernando Alonso.
It will be interesting to see how the Mercedes car and driver compare to their rivals in qualifying later today.
